EDMONTON, CANADA - April 25: Conservative leader and Leader of the Official Opposition Pierre Poilievre is seen during a campaign stop in Edmonton, Alberta, Canada, on April 25, 2025. Initially projected to dominate the race, Poilievre surged ahead after Prime Minister Justin Trudeau's surprise resignation and the call for a shortened campaign, but with just three days until Canadians head to the polls, his lead has faltered amid Donald Trump's disruptive entry into Canadian politics, allowing Mark Carney's Liberals to stage an unexpected late comeback.

Parliamentary Secretary to the Treasury (Chief Whip) Julian Smith leaves after a Cabinet meeting at 10 Downing Street in central London on January 29, 2019. Today Members of Parliament will debate Theresa May's "Plan B" on Brexit and vote on a series of amendments that may lead to delaying Brexit by extending Article 50 or altering the contentious Irish border backstop of the EU Withdrawal Agreement.
